Frequently Asked Questions

What kind of biking experience can I expect around Dettingen an der Erms?

Dettingen an der Erms offers a natural "bike park" experience, characterized by a variety of mountain biking trails within picturesque rolling hills and idyllic valleys. You'll find everything from challenging singletracks and steep climbs to more relaxed routes, rather than traditional lift-served bike parks.

Are there trails suitable for beginners in Dettingen an der Erms?

Yes, the area provides numerous mountain bike trails suitable for beginners. For example, the Höllenlöcher Trail is described as pretty easy with no big roots, rocks, or steps, featuring easy switchbacks. Many routes originating from Dettingen towards Bad Urach Old Town are moderate (STS S0-S1) and suitable for all skill levels with good fitness.

What are some challenging bike trails for advanced riders?

Advanced riders can find challenging singletracks with significant elevation changes. Routes leading towards Bad Urach Old Town and the Trailfinger Gorge offer advanced options requiring very good fitness and advanced riding skills (STS S2), sometimes even requiring pushing the bike. The Mud Trail is also noted as challenging, requiring good coordination.

Are there family-friendly biking options in the area?

Yes, the region offers gentle paths suitable for families. While specific family-designated trails aren't highlighted, the variety of trails includes easier options, and the Barbecue area by the lake with playground and loungers provides a great spot for families to relax after a ride.

What is the best time of year to go mountain biking in Dettingen an der Erms?

Spring and autumn are considered the best seasons for mountain biking in Dettingen an der Erms. During these times, you'll experience pleasant weather and vibrant natural colors, enhancing your riding experience.

Can I find trails with scenic views?

Absolutely. The natural topography of rolling hills and idyllic valleys provides a beautiful backdrop. The Albtrauf Trail is a popular starting point offering breathtaking views. Additionally, the Hörnle Quarry viewpoint offers views along a narrow ridge and a biotope with a pond.

Are there any indoor bike park options nearby for bad weather or training?

Yes, the BikePlace in Metzingen (Motorworld) offers an indoor option. It features three lines of varying difficulty: a Blue-Line for beginners, a more challenging Red-Line for experienced riders, and a Jump-Line. This facility is great for training and fun, especially outside of peak outdoor seasons.

Are there any historical or cultural sites I can visit while biking?

Yes, trails like the Swabian-Alb-Nordrand-Weg Tour combine sporting challenges with opportunities to discover historically significant places such as castle ruins or castles. Routes leading towards Bad Urach Old Town also offer a chance to explore historical sites.

Where can I find trails with jumps or flow sections?

You'll find several options for jumps and flow. The Flow Trail With Jumps – Geopark Schwäbische Alb is a great MTB trail with small jumps. The Singletrack With Small Jumps has been renewed and features smaller jumps for practice. The Höllenlöcher flow trail offers a 'flow' experience with tight turns and fast sections, and the Annabelle trail near Dettingen an der Teck includes berms, jumps, and roller coasters.

What kind of terrain can I expect on the trails?

The terrain around Dettingen an der Erms is varied, ranging from rolling hills and idyllic valleys to challenging singletracks with significant elevation changes. You can expect natural paths, some with roots and rocks, and others with smoother flow sections. Some trails, like the Mud Trail, can be quite mushy, especially after rain.

Are there any unique or 'hidden gem' trails worth exploring?

While not explicitly labeled 'hidden gems,' trails like the Höllenlöcher Trail offer a unique flow experience without excessive technical difficulty. The Annabelle trail, though less popular, provides constructed elements like berms, jumps, and roller coasters, making it an interesting spot for those seeking something different from natural singletracks.
